DISINFO: OSCE Walk Out on Donbas Talks Because of Ukrainian Threats
SUMMARY
The OSCE coordinator left the Trilateral Contact Group peace talks on Ukrainian Donbas held in Minsk because of Ukrainian threats and insults.
RESPONSE
No evidence given. The press statement issued by the OSCE after the May 16 talks makes absolutely no mention of any walkout by any OSCE personnel. The statement reasserts the OSCE’s commitment to continued talks aimed at easing the hardships of civilians living close to the demarcation line and in the occupied territories. Furthermore, responding to StopFake’s inquiry about Nikonorova’s claims, Ukraine’s representative at the Minsk talks, and former Ukrainian ambassador to the US Oleksander Motsyk dismissed Nikonorova’s claims as completely false. “The OSCE moderator left the talks when they were finished, this claim is a complete fake” Motsyk, who was present at the negotiations, said.
